THE FABULOUS SINGLETTES show is a really fun night out, singing and dancing to the great female pop songs.

Naomi Eyers, Melissa Langton and Diane Dixon make up the group and from their opening number, a tight and harmonious rendition of The Shoop Shoop song, they entertained the crowd at the Glen St Theatre.

It is very hard to resist catchy pop songs from the sixties and seventies; beehives, pink stilettos and very retro choreography!

Heat Wave, My Guy and Be My Baby brought some joyous Motown sounds to the outer northern suburbs of Belrose.

The sassy attitudes of the talented singers had the audience enthralled.  These girls had the right attitude to carry off the ridiculous look. The banter between songs was vulgar, politically incorrect but true to the era and featured jokes about being desperate, female anatomy and dyeing hair.

Plenty of great songs kept rolling out like: Needle In A Haystack, When You Walk in the Room, Time Is On My Side and Leader of the Pack. There were some slick costume changes, some radical hairstyle changes and a change of tempo and era accompanied songs classics such as Dancing Queen, Lady Marmalade, Like A Virgin and Girls Just Want To Have Fun.
